VOD Spotlight: Dawn of the Planet of the Apes

Dawn of the Planet of the Apes traces the path of the apes’ evolution from the mostly mute — though intelligent — animals of Rise of the Planet of the Apes to the articulate, civilized beings that have become the Earth’s dominant species shown in the Planet of the Apes franchise. Director Matt Reeves explains: “In Rise of the Planet of the Apes, the apes said only a few words. VOD Spotlight: As Above, So Below

Set in the catacombs that lie below the streets of Paris, As Above, So Below has the distinction of being the first production to get permission to film in the actual catacombs. With access to the areas normally open to the public, and to those that are typically off limits, the film’s writers, brothers John and Drew Dowdle, and their production crew were granted unprecedented assistance from the French government to create the film they had envisioned from the start.
